Abstract
A new heterodimer adenine-chain-acridine containing a mixed amido-guanidini um linker chain was synthesized. To achieve the synthesis a new method of i ntroduction of aminoalkyl chain at position 9 of adenine was designed. The heterodimer interacts specifically with the abasic sites in DNA and inhibit s the major base excision repair enzyme in Escherichia coli, Exonuclease II I. (C) 2000 Elsevier Science Ltd.
